I just dropped our I-600A form in the mail to USCIS. The wait time is estimated at 3 months, but we will keep our fingers crossed is soars through there faster than 3 months.
Although we will probably not make the 2009 process, we have hopes of being first in line for 2010.
I will put the final touches on our dossier this weekend so the minute our I-600A is approved we can send our dossier to our agency. Then, the ball will be in their court to get our dossier sent to Nepal when appropriate. Hopefully in 2009, but more likely the beginning of 2010.
